Flexibility to Learn Anytime, Anywhere

One of the biggest advantages of online art classes is the flexibility they offer. Unlike in-person sessions, which require commuting and fixed schedules, online classes allow students and professionals to learn at their own pace from the comfort of their homes.

For busy individuals, this means:

No travel time: Save valuable hours by skipping the commute to a physical studio.

On-demand lessons: Many online art platforms offer pre-recorded classes, allowing learners to access lessons whenever it suits their schedule.

Weekend and evening sessions: For those working full-time or studying, online classes often offer after-hours options, making it easier to fit into a packed routine.

Customizable Learning Pace

Online art classes give participants the freedom to learn at their preferred speed, which is ideal for individuals balancing multiple responsibilities. Unlike traditional classes that follow a fixed curriculum, online lessons allow students to:

Pause and replay demonstrations to fully understand techniques.

Skip ahead or revisit lessons based on their progress.

Practice without pressure, creating art on their own timeline.

For professionals and students with unpredictable schedules, this flexibility ensures they can still enjoy creative learning without feeling rushed.

Cost-Effective Learning Option

In-person art classes often involve higher costs due to studio rentals, materials, and instructor fees. On the other hand, online classes are generally more affordable. Many platforms offer:

Monthly or annual subscriptions with access to multiple courses.

Pay-as-you-go options, where learners only pay for the classes they attend.

Free or low-cost trial classes to explore before committing to a full course.

This affordability makes online classes a budget-friendly option for students and professionals looking to explore art without a hefty financial commitment.

Access to a Variety of Artistic Mediums

Online art classes allow learners to experiment with a wide range of artistic styles and techniques. From sketching and painting to digital art and calligraphy, students can explore various creative outlets without being limited to the materials available at a physical studio.

Many online platforms also offer downloadable resources, such as reference guides, templates, and practice sheets, making it easier for participants to experiment and refine their skills.
